Tips and tricks in redo aortic surgery.
Worawong Slisatkorn1, Vutthipong Sanphasitvong1, Nutthawadee Luangthong1
1Division of Cardio-Thoracic Surgery, Department of Surgery, Faculty of Medicine Siriraj Hospital, Mahidol University, 2 Wanglang Road, Bangkoknoi, Bangkok, 10700 Thailand.
Redo aortic surgery presents significant challenges and risks. However, meticulous preoperative planning, imaging, and surgical techniques can lead to acceptable outcomes, minimizing mortality and morbidity.

Background:
- Redo aortic surgery carries higher operative risks compared to primary procedures.
- Effective preoperative assessment is essential for successful re-entry.
- Surgical strategies for cannulation and organ protection significantly influence outcomes.
Purpose of the Study:
- To highlight the challenges and risks associated with redo aortic surgery.
- To emphasize the critical role of preoperative imaging and planning.
- To discuss strategies for improving surgical outcomes in complex aortic reoperations.
Main Methods:
- Review of surgical considerations for redo aortic procedures.
- Emphasis on detailed preoperative imaging interpretation.
- Discussion of optimized cannulation and organ protection techniques.
Main Results:
- Comprehensive planning and meticulous surgical execution are key.
- Acceptable mortality and morbidity rates are achievable.
- Careful preparation impacts overall surgical success.
Conclusions:
- Redo aortic surgery is feasible with acceptable risk.
- Thorough preoperative planning and precise surgical technique are paramount.
- Attention to detail in cannulation and organ protection is vital for patient safety.
